Rohit Sharma speaks about the debutants T. Natarajan and Washington Sundar

T Natarajan is enjoying the moment of his life in Australia this year. He came into the squad in this tour as a net bowler but got his chance to make his debut across all formats. Natarajan became the first Indian player to make his debut across all formats in a single tour. He was regarded as a limited-overs specialist by many experts but also got his chance in red-ball cricket. He made his Test debut in Brisbane and ended up with figures of 3 for 78.

After the end of the day’s play, vice-captain Rohit Sharma lauded the left-arm pacer T. Natarajan. Sharma spoke about the discipline that Natarajan maintained during his spell in this tour. He also stressed on his first spell during this Test match, when he was quite accurate.

What Rohit Sharma Said About The Indian Duo That Has Impressed During His Virtual Press Conference?

“Natarajan is a bright prospect for us, he showed a lot of discipline when he played for India in the white-ball format. He was coming off a good IPL and he carried that confidence into the white-ball series against Australia. Then to have a Test match like that, the first spell he bowled was very accurate, if I have to judge.”

It was a brilliant performance from the Sunrisers Hyderabad star, who has really made a name for himself in such a short time. He has been a late bloomer but has done really well so far and things are looking really good for him. Natarajan is 29 at present and could still have a few years in his career.

Rohit Sharma further stated that the Indian team wants players who can understand their game properly. Natarajan showed that he is exactly capable of that and it did not feel like that he is playing the first Test match of his career.

“Somebody who is playing his first Test, we can really say that he understands his bowling really well. it is something that India wants. Natarajan was trying to do what was expected out of him and I think he looks like a bright prospect for sure.”

Rohit Sharma heaped praise on both the debutants: T. Natarajan and Washington Sundar

Washington Sundar, another youngster from Tamil Nadu, also luckily made his debut in this Test match. He has not played any first-class match since November 2017. However, he got his chance in this Test match in Brisbane, in the absence of Ravichandran Ashwin. Rohit also lauded Sundar for his performance.

“They have played some first-class games coming into this Test. Playing against Australia in Australia was never going to be easy. But they showed a lot of character and they understood what the team expected them to do. We wanted to make sure that once Saini walked off, how we can contain and put pressure on Australian batsmen by not giving them easy runs, run-scoring can be easy here as it is a good pitch. Playing their first match, they showed a lot of character and discipline and yes, the team was expecting them to do something and both Sundar and Natarajan did that really well.”

What next for Rohit Sharma and co. in this final Test match of the series?

The final day of the last Test match will decide the fate of the game and the series. The target for Team India is 328. Whether they are able to achieve it or not, remains to be seen. If they do score the needed runs, it will be a great feat and they will deserve the series win.

The team has been playing with a lot of injury problems. Virat Kohli too had to go back home due to his wife, Anushka Sharma’s pregnancy. Due to this, despite the problems they have played really well.

It will be interesting to see now what happens on the final day of the match. For now, the team will want to focus on playing some good cricket.
